Dishes
Feng's Classic Fried Fish HeadA crispy fried fish head dish made with fresh fish head marinated in secret spices and deep-fried to golden perfection.
Dingnan Sour Wine DuckDingnan Sour Wine Duck is a specialty dish made with duck meat slowly stewed in sour wine and spices, resulting in tender meat with a rich, tangy flavor.
Steamed Fish Head with Rice FlourA delicacy featuring steamed fish head seasoned with rice flour and spices, resulting in tender meat and rich flavor.
Century Egg and Bitter Melon SoupA refreshing soup made with bitter melon and century egg, known for its light flavor and cooling properties.
Braised Tofu in Clay PotBraised tofu in clay pot with minced pork, mushrooms, and greens, simmered in broth or water until flavorful, allowing the tofu to absorb the rich essence.
Purple Yam DishA healthy dish featuring purple yam, steamed or simmered to preserve its natural color and nutrients, with a soft, delicate texture.
Pickled Intestine with Radish Stir-fryA traditional Chinese dish featuring pickled pork intestine stir-fried with white radish, offering a tangy and savory flavor profile.
Sour Cabbage Stir-Fried with Fresh Bamboo ShootsA classic Chinese dish featuring sour cabbage and fresh bamboo shoots stir-fried together for a tangy, crisp flavor.
Green Pepper Stir-fried with Preserved PorkA classic Chinese home-style dish made by stir-frying green peppers with preserved pork, resulting in a savory and aromatic meal.
Leek Alkaline Rice CakeA traditional Chinese snack made from leek and glutinous rice flour, steamed into a soft, fragrant cake with a distinctive alkaline flavor.
